New York's Airbnb crackdown, enforced for two years, hasn't improved the housing supply. This suggests the regulations haven't achieved their primary goal of increasing long-term housing availability. The article implies that STR restrictions haven't significantly impacted the housing market, raising questions about their effectiveness.
